Economic Crisis in Puerto Rico

Puerto Rico is facing an unprecedented fiscal crisis with a debt of more than 70 billion dollars and an unemployment rate above 12 percent. The federal government has not approved a rescue plan. Lawmakers and politicians from the island demand an urgent economic response, not only from Congress, but also through immediate executive actions by President Barack Obama.
